# 脚本编写实操指南:从入门到精通全面解析怎样去用高效创作脚本
在数字化浪潮的推动下人工智能()的应用已渗透到各行各业极大地增进了工作效率和优化了生产流程。其中脚本编写成为了视频内容创作、图像应对等领域的要紧工具。本文将为您详细介绍脚本编写的实操指南从入门到精通帮助您全面掌握怎样用高效创作脚本。
## 一、脚本编写基础
### 1. 选择合适的编程语言
咱们需要选择一种编程语言。Python和JavaScript是目前最常用的脚本编写语言。Python以其丰富的库和易于学的语法,成为了编写脚本的首选语言。而JavaScript则广泛应用于网页开发和前端设计。按照您的需求,选择合适的编程语言。
### 2. 打开支持插件的软件
在开始编写脚本之前,需要打开支持插件的软件,如Photoshop、Illustrator等。在菜单栏中找到“脚本”选项,为后续操作做好准备。
## 二、脚本编写实操步骤
### 1. 运行脚本
在“脚本”选项中,选择“运行脚本”,此时会弹出一个窗口,让您选择已安装的脚本插件。依据需求,选择合适的插件,开始脚本编写。
### 2. 编写脚本
以下是一个简单的Python脚本示例,用于实现图像解决中的自动裁剪功能:
```python
# 导入所需的库
from PIL import Image
# 打开图像
image = Image.open('input.jpg')
# 获取图像尺寸
width, height = image.size
# 计算裁剪区域
left = width * 0.1
upper = height * 0.1
right = width * 0.9
lower = height * 0.9
# 裁剪图像
cropped_image = image.crop((left, upper, right, lower))
# 保存裁剪后的图像
cropped_image.save('output.jpg')
```
### 3. 调试与优化
编写完脚本后,运行脚本并观察结果。如发现不合预期,可对脚本实调试和优化。在此进展中,可借助各种调试工具,如断点调试、打印输出等,来定位疑惑所在。
### 4. 重复利用与共享
当脚本编写完成后,可以将其保存为插件,方便在后续工作中重复采用。同时您还可将脚本分享给其他使用者,共同增强工作效率。
## 三、脚本编写技巧
### 1. 模块化编程
将脚本分解为多个模块,每个模块完成特定的功能。这样做不仅有利于代码的维护和扩展,还可以增强代码的可读性。
### 2. 注释与文档
在编写脚本时,不要忘记添加注释和文档。这有助于其他开发者理解您的代码,也便于本身在后期维护时回顾。
### 3. 性能优化
在脚本编写期间关注性能优化。尽量采用高效的算法和数据结构,避免不必要的资源消耗。
### 4. 适应性设计
考虑到不同使用者的需求和环境,尽量使脚本具有较好的适应性。例如为脚本添加参数设置让客户可依照实际情况调整脚本表现。
## 四、脚本编写应用领域
### 1. 视频内容创作
脚本编写在视频内容创作领域具有广泛的应用。例如,自动剪辑、视频特效制作、字幕生成等。
### 2. 图像应对
在图像解决领域,脚本可以自动完成图像裁剪、缩放、调整亮度等操作。
### 3. 动作捕捉
在动作捕捉领域,脚本可实时捕捉和分析人物动作,为动画制作提供数据支持。
## 五、总结
本文从入门到精通,为您详细介绍了脚本编写的实操方法。通过掌握这些方法您将能够更好地利用脚本撰写工具,增进工作效率,优化生产流程。在数字化时代,学会利用脚本编写,将为您的职业生涯增添更多可能性。